About 2-methyl-2-pent-4-ynyl-1,3-thiazolidine
2-methyl-2-pent-4-ynyl-1,3-thiazolidine (PubChem CID 3058786) has the molecular formula C9H15NS
and a molecular weight of 169.29 g/mol. Its IUPAC name is 2-methyl-2-pent-4-ynyl-1,3-thiazolidine.
